Zaman Sunucuları ve Eşitlemenin Önemi

Zaman sunucuları, genellikle bir ağda bulunan diğer bilgisayar sunucuları gibidir. Zaman sunucusu genellikle harici bir donanım kaynağından zamanlama bilgisi toplar ve ardından ağı o zamana senkronize eder.

Genellikle zaman sunucuları, küresel standart zaman ölçeği olan UTC'ye (Koordinatlı Evrensel zaman) kaynak ile senkronize edilir ve dünyanın dört bir yanındaki bilgisayarların tam olarak aynı saatte senkronize olmasını sağlar. Bu, borsa veya havayolu endüstrisi gibi kesin zamanlamanın önemli olduğu endüstrilerde bariz önem taşımaktadır.

Bir zaman sunucusunun zamanlama referansı olarak kullanabileceği çeşitli kaynaklar vardır. Internet bariz bir kaynaktır, ancak Internet'ten nist.gov ve windows.time gibi internet zamanlama referansları kimlik doğrulaması yapılamayarak zaman sunucusunu ve dolayısıyla ağın güvenlik tehditlerine karşı savunmasız kalmasını sağlar.

Internet'e kimliği doğrulanmış alternatifler vardır, en yaygın olanı GPS ağı kullanmaktır. Küresel Konumlandırma Sistemi, güvenilir konum bilgilerini sağlamak için ne zaman olduğunu bilmeye dayandığından, bu bilgi bir zaman sunucusu tarafından kullanılabilir.

Zaman sunucusuna bağlı basit bir GPS anteni, GPS zamanlama referansının zaman sunucusu tarafından düzenli olarak kontrol edilmesini sağlayacaktır. Bir GPS zaman sunucusu birkaç yüz nanosaniye içinde doğru olacaktır (nanosaniye = saniyenin milyarda biri).

Ayrıca ABD'de Colorado'dan WWVB sinyali, İngiltere'de Cumbria'dan MSF sinyali ve Almanya'da Frankfurt'dan DCF-77 sinyali gibi bir dizi ulusal radyo yayını bulunmaktadır.

Bu radyo sinyallerinin aralıkları sınırlıdır ve Londra gibi büyük şehirlerde bile yeterince iyi bir sinyal alması zor olabilir.

Çoğu zamanlama sunucusu NTP (Ağ Zaman Protokolü) kullanır ancak mevcut diğer protokoller vardır ancak NTP ağırlıklı olarak kullanılır ve zamanlama protokolleri için standart olarak düşünülür. NTp, 25 yılı aşkın bir süredir üzerinde ve halihazırda 4 sürümü üzerinde bulunuyor ancak her zaman güncelleniyor ve muhtemelen nedeni yağ tarafından en yaygın zamanlama protokolü.

NTP zaman sunucuları, TCP / IP paketinde çalışır ve UDP'ye (Kullanıcı Datagram Protokolü) güvenir. NTP'nin daha az karmaşık bir biçimi - Basit Ağ Zaman Protokolü (SNTP), yüksek doğruluklu zamanlamanın önemli olmadığı ve Windows yazılımında standart olarak bulunan bazı aygıtlarda ve uygulamalarda kullanılır (ancak Microsoft Windows'un daha yeni sürümleri tam NTP'ye sahiptir kurulu ve kaynak kodu ücretsiz ve internette ntp.org'dan hazırdır).

Bu mesaj tarafından yazılmıştır

Richard N Williams

Richard N Williams teknik yazar ve NTP Server ve Time Senkronizasyon sektöründe uzmandır. Google + 'da Richard N Williams